Overview
The GE IS200HSLAH2A is a High-Speed Serial Link Interface Board for Mark VI turbine control systems. It enables fast fiber-optic communication between control modules. The board supports both simplex and triple-redundant architectures for small or large turbine systems. It connects control processors with I/O modules, ensuring precise turbine monitoring and regulation. Multiple conduction sensors enhance operational reliability. Compact design allows integration into tight control cabinets. The board is suitable for gas and steam turbine control applications.
Technical Specifications
Electrical & Communication
- Input Voltage: 24V DC
- Power Consumption: Maximum 8.5W per module
- Memory: 16 MB SDRAM, 32 MB Flash
- Communication Type: Fiber-optic high-speed serial link
Physical Characteristics
- Dimensions: 14.7 cm × 5.15 cm × 11.4 cm
- Weight: 0.6 kg
- Form Factor: CompactPCI-style PCB with components on both sides
Components & Layout
- Connectors: Two jack I/O ports on top, two female connectors on bottom
- Transformers: Two Halo TG 110-EO 50N5 units
- Inductors: Six inductor coils
- Passive Components: Over 150 resistors, 100 capacitors
- Integrated Circuits: 20+ ICs including an FPGA at U1
- Sensors: Multiple conduction sensors embedded
- Markings: FA/00 code for identification
Environmental Ratings
- Operating Temperature: 0°C to +60°C
- Storage Temperature: –40°C to +85°C
